This morning at the Machakos Youth Centre I presided over a one day senior staff workshop to discuss the

Machakos development agenda.


The workshop comprised of county ministers, government advisors, chief officers, directors and their
assistants as well as departmental heads.
I outlined a number of measures key to delivering realistic returns to our people. Besides, I encouraged my
officers to commit themselves to deliver on the maendeleo chapchap programme.
In the past few weeks, my cabinet has held numerous sessions and made a number of resolutions, including;
1. The Cabinet discussed and approved the establishment of a county Anti- Corruption department and the
Quality assurance directorate to check on issues of graft and inefficiency among county officials.
2. The 2016/2017 financial year will witness massive development projects in the county.
To attain that, the government will aim for judicious fiscal planning and execution.
3. All county payment processes, moving forward MUST start immediately goods have been delivered or
services offered.
4. County Officers will be personally responsible for processes that they will preside over.
My government will not for instance tolerate situations where goods are purchased beyond the stipulated
market price.
5. The government has cancelled all renovations of county offices unless approved by the cabinet.
6. All tendering processes will be done at the departmental level and payments made at the same level. We
are putting in place a decentralised financial management system towards that end.
7. The county government will service and repair all its vehicles at the county garage and not at private
garages.
8. All departments must observe high standards of cleanliness and sanitation at their offices, complete with
high standards of client relations.
As a government, we're benchmarking on international standards and we're keen to achieve the goals we
have for ourselves.
